Output 38902af1d16c1d81d491775afd636e09b8e91a7a6e354cb20e8caa87e9e13573:13

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 73554bfa1395c936a3478033032d844319191bfa
address
tb1qwd25h7snjhyndg68sqesxtvygvv3jxl69ew6ze
transaction
38902af1d16c1d81d491775afd636e09b8e91a7a6e354cb20e8caa87e9e13573
confirmations
36079
spent
true